The electric field due to a point charge q at a distance r is:

Answer: kq/r².

  • A kq/r²
  • B kq/r
  • C kqr itself
  • D simply kq

Correct answer: A. kq/r²

Explanation: For a point charge, E = kq/r².

Field lines always point from positive to negative charge, are denser where the field is stronger, and never cross; an isolated positive charge has lines radiating symmetrically outward, while a dipole's lines curve from the positive to the negative charge.
